What is the Hikvision iVMS-4500 Mobile App?
Alright, first things first: what exactly is the Hikvision iVMS-4500 mobile app? Simply put, it's a mobile application designed by Hikvision, a global leader in security solutions. This app allows you to remotely monitor live video feeds from your Hikvision security cameras and DVRs/NVRs directly from your smartphone or tablet. Think of it as a pocket-sized security guard, always on duty. Whether you're at the office, traveling, or just relaxing at home, you can easily check in on your property, ensuring peace of mind. The iVMS-4500 app is compatible with both iOS and Android devices, making it accessible to a wide range of users. It supports features like live view, playback of recorded footage, PTZ (Pan-Tilt-Zoom) camera control, and even two-way audio communication, depending on your camera model. Setting Up the iVMS-4500 App
Alright, let's get you set up and running with the Hikvision iVMS-4500 mobile app. Don't worry, it's not as complicated as it sounds! First things first, you'll need to download the app from your device's app store (Google Play Store for Android, or the App Store for iOS). Once downloaded, open the app, and you'll be greeted with the main interface. Now, you have two primary ways to add your devices: Manual Addition and P2P (Peer-to-Peer) Connection. We'll explore both.
Manual Addition
Manual addition involves entering your device's information manually. Here's how to do it. Tap the '+' icon or the 'Device' button to start adding a device. You will be prompted to enter a device name (e.g., 'Home Camera', 'Office DVR') and this is just for your reference, so choose something memorable. The most important step is to enter the device's IP address, port number, username, and password. You can find this information in your Hikvision device's network settings. The IP address is the unique address assigned to your device on your network. The port number is typically 8000 or 8000, but can be customized, so make sure to check your device's configuration. The username and password are the credentials you use to access your Hikvision device's web interface or local settings. Once you've entered all this information correctly, tap 'Save' or 'OK', and the app will attempt to connect to your device. If everything goes well, you should see your cameras' live feeds.
P2P (Peer-to-Peer) Connection
P2P is a simpler method and is often the preferred choice for its ease of setup. This is because, with P2P, you don't need to worry about IP addresses or port forwarding. Here’s how it works. Ensure your Hikvision device is connected to the internet and that P2P is enabled in its settings. Then, in the iVMS-4500 app, tap the '+' icon or 'Device' button to add a new device. Instead of choosing 'Manual Addition', select 'P2P'. You'll be prompted to scan the QR code located on your Hikvision device or enter the device's serial number. The serial number can usually be found on the device itself or in its network settings. Once you've entered the serial number or scanned the QR code, enter the device's verification code (often the same as your device’s password). This verification code ensures the security of the connection. Tap 'Save', and the app will connect to your device. This method is especially user-friendly and great for those who aren’t tech-savvy. With P2P, you're usually up and running in a matter of minutes, making it a super convenient option.
Troubleshooting Setup Issues
If you're having trouble setting up the app, don't worry – it's completely normal! Here are some common issues and how to resolve them. First, double-check that your device is connected to the internet and that your network settings are configured correctly. Verify the IP address, port number, username, and password you entered, as even a small typo can prevent the connection. Make sure your device's firmware is up to date, as outdated firmware can sometimes cause compatibility issues. Ensure that the app has the necessary permissions to access your device's network and camera. In your phone's settings, check if the app has access to the internet and camera. If you're using manual addition, make sure that your device’s port forwarding is set up correctly on your router. If you're using P2P, ensure that P2P is enabled in your device's settings. A common mistake is using the wrong credentials, so always ensure you’re using the correct username and password for your Hikvision device. If you're still having trouble, consult the Hikvision support website or contact their customer service for further assistance. Key Features and Functions
Let’s dive a little deeper into some of the cool features of the Hikvision iVMS-4500 app. Live View: This is your primary viewing screen. You can view multiple cameras simultaneously, switch between cameras, and adjust the video quality to suit your network conditions. Playback: Allows you to review recorded footage. You can select the date and time to view specific recordings, and you can also download or save important video clips to your device. PTZ Control: If your cameras have PTZ capabilities (Pan, Tilt, Zoom), you can control them directly from the app. This is great for adjusting the camera's view remotely. Two-Way Audio: Some cameras support two-way audio, enabling you to hear what's happening near the camera and even speak through the camera's built-in speaker. Instant Notifications: The app sends real-time alerts when motion is detected or other events occur, keeping you informed of any activity. Snapshot and Recording: You can easily take snapshots of live video and record video directly to your mobile device. Cloud Storage Integration: Some newer models offer cloud storage, allowing you to save recordings and access them securely from anywhere. Video Streaming and Playback Issues
If the video is not streaming smoothly or the playback is choppy, it’s time to troubleshoot. Adjust the video quality settings in the app. Reduce the resolution and frame rate to improve streaming performance. Make sure your internet connection is stable and has sufficient bandwidth. Close other apps that may be using bandwidth. Restart your mobile device and the Hikvision device. If the issues persist, there may be a problem with your device’s firmware. Ensure that your Hikvision device's firmware is up-to-date. Visit the Hikvision website to download the latest firmware for your specific model and follow the instructions to install it. Sometimes, reinstalling the app can solve minor glitches. Delete the app from your device and download it again from the app store. Clearing the app’s cache can also help improve its performance.
